Having the right hardware is essential for optimizing the workflows of 3D animation software and bringing your creative visions to life.
As we step into 2024, industry-standard software like Autodesk Maya, Blender, Cinema 4D, and Houdini continue to push the boundaries of what’s possible, simultaneously increasing demands on computer hardware. These applications, along with specialized tools like ZBrush and UE 5, require significant computational power to handle complex tasks such as character rigging, fluid simulations, and photorealistic rendering.
